Understanding the Essence of Halal Cuisine

The term “Halal” originates from Arabic and translates to “permissible” or “lawful.” In the context of food, Halal refers to food and drinks that adhere to Islamic dietary guidelines, as outlined in the Quran and the Sunnah (teachings of Prophet Muhammad, peace be upon him). These guidelines encompass various aspects of food production, processing, and preparation, ensuring that the food is not only safe and wholesome but also ethically sourced.

At the heart of Halal dietary rules is the prohibition of certain items, most notably pork and its derivatives, blood, alcohol, and animals that have not been slaughtered according to Islamic rites (Dhabihah). Halal meat comes from animals that have been slaughtered swiftly and humanely, with a prayer recited at the time of slaughter. This process ensures minimal suffering for the animal and adheres to specific hygiene standards.

The Importance of Halal Certification

For many Muslims, ensuring that their food is truly Halal is of paramount importance. This is where Halal certification comes in. Halal certification is a process by which a recognized Halal certification body verifies that a food product, restaurant, or business complies with Halal requirements. These bodies audit the entire food production process, from sourcing raw materials to processing, packaging, and transportation, ensuring that all steps align with Halal standards.

Look for Halal certification logos on menus, packaging, or displayed prominently in establishments. Some reputable Halal certification bodies include the Islamic Food and Nutrition Council of America (IFANCA) and the Halal Certification Services (HCS). However, do not hesitate to inquire directly with the restaurant or store about their Halal practices, even if they display a certificate. Honest and transparent businesses are usually happy to answer your questions.
